Description
Features a wellspring of seminal research studies critical to understanding the complex issues surrounding mental health care and diversity. Providing a wealth of in-depth research into delivering culturally competent care, this rich anthology examines general issues in multicultural counseling competence training; ethnic minority intervention and treatment research; and sociocultural diversities.

Key Features and Benefits:

Features carefully selected research articles that are accessible to and practical for mental health practitioners and students

Provides critical background research that sprang from rigorous research methods and multivariate statistical processes

Opens with the key article that details the development of the ground-breaking 21-item California Brief Multicultural Competence Scale
